Easton Corbin Kicks Off New Musical Chapter With ‘Didn’t Miss a Beat’ (EXCLUSIVE)

Easton Corbin is back, and sounding better than ever. The Florida native just released a new song, “Didn’t Miss a Beat,” which he penned with hit songwriters Brad Clawson, Shane Minor and Wade Kirby, kicking off the next chapter of his already successful career.

“I remember hearing a piece of that and thinking that it was pretty cool,” Easton told Everything Nash, speaking of the song’s catchy melody. “You never know the direction it’s gonna take you a lot of times, and sometimes you change directions, but we ended up hitting it out of the park.”

It’s ben five years since Easton’s last record, About to Get Real. The album included the hit singles, “Baby Be My Love Song” and “A Girl Like You.” While Easton didn’t intend to stay away for so long, he isn’t at all bothered by the gap between new music either.

 

“It’s actually been a great opportunity to reset, go back and really kind get back to my roots,” shared the singer. “I had a lot of time to go back and write songs, and take my time writing songs that I love. It’s kind of like when you first start out, as the old saying goes, you have your whole life to write your first record, and the rest it’s like, boom, boom, boom. And this has kind of given me that opportunity to go back and reset and go back to my roots and write some songs I love. And I think it’s the right direction. It’s all about the song.”

Easton first introduced himself to country music in 2009 with his mega-hit, “A Little More Country Than That.” The song kicked off a string of hits for Easton, an unexpected surprise that proved to him he had a place in country music.

“It seems like yesterday,” Easton conceded. “I remember putting out that song. As a new artist, you never know what’s going to happen, because you don’t really have perspective as a new artist. You’re new, and you haven’t had any success yet. So I didn’t know what that song was going to do. We put that out, and of course, it did great, and was a No. 1 record. That song was really a window into how I was raised, where I’m from and who I really am.”

Easton promises more new music is coming from him as well. Although he isn’t sure if it will be an EP or a full album at this point, he does vow that there’s much, much more his fans can expect from him.

“We’re working on new material and I’m excited to get it out there to people,” Easton said. “This is material that I’ve been working on the past year and a half, so I really feel like these songs fit who I am and where I am. I just think it’s going to resonate with my fans.”
